Application for an Increase in Housing Allowance

If your total income has decreased, or if your rent or the number of household members has increased, you can apply for an increase in your housing allowance.

While you are currently receiving housing assistance, you can submit a new application for a higher housing allowance to help cover your housing costs if

  • your total income has decreased,
  • the number of household members to be considered has increased, or
  • your rent or mortgage payments have increased.

These changes may, but do not necessarily, lead to an increase in your housing allowance.

You must submit the application for an increased housing allowance to your local housing allowance authority. The eligibility requirements for this benefit will be reviewed.

The increase in housing allowance takes effect as of the date the application is submitted. A retroactive increase in housing allowance is generally not possible.
